FACTOID!!
Hungry animals that have once tasted an adult monarch butterfly leave others alone. The adult's bad taste comes from special chemicals in the milkweed that the caterpillar ate.


A clean, green power machine


A clean, green power machine
German scientists have found a new and safer way to generate the hydrogen needed to power hydrogen fuel cells. The new method involves extracting the hydrogen from propane, which can safely be stored close to the fuel cell. Hydrogen fuel cells emit only water as a by-product.
